2013-08-29 92 views
0

在我的報告中,我有Tablix1的組和細節。SSRS Tablix組和備用行顏色

當我通過參數學生水平報告,然後我得到如下:

School 
    Grade 
     Teacher 
     Student 
       Question1 
       Question2 
       Question3 
       Question4 

我想在其他顏色的上述報告問題行。

我在的backgroundColor使用此獲得備用行顏色:

=IIf(RowNumber("Groupname") Mod 2 = 1, "White","Blue") 

當我通過參數教師水平報告,然後我學生團體掉下來,我也得到了以下內容:

School 
    Grade 
     Teacher 
       Question1 
       Question2 
       Question3 
       Question4 

我沒有得到其他顏色的教師水平 report.I要問1,2,3,4行中其他顏色

這兩個報告都在同一個Tablix中。

+1

什麼是「Groupname」?你是否實現了這個http://stackoverflow.com/questions/4745217/conditionally-removing-a-grouping-in-reporting-services來「放下」學生組? 除非你有兩個單獨的tablixes並完全隱藏其中一個,否則AFAIK根據參數真的放棄一個組是不可能的。一些更多的信息應該有助於回答這個問題。 –

+0

我不會放棄這個組。如果是老師級別的報告,那麼我不希望學生,所以我按老師分組學生組,然後隱藏它,以便不會有2個老師組。如果報告是學生級別,則組名是學生。如果報告是教師,則組名是教師。 – TD2013

+1

對他的問題有何建議?我是SSRS的新手,需要幫助 – TD2013

回答

0

更改的行的BACKGROUNDCOLOR

= IIF(RunningValue(領域!Classification.Value,CountDistinct, 「studentname」)模2, 「白」, 「藍」) 就職於兩份報告(兩個參數)

+1

背景顏色是什麼?我的孩子組還是父組?如何獲得行的背景顏色?感謝分享答案:) – Si8